Analysis

In 2024, wood-based panels — export quantity in Lithuania stood at 346,216 m3. That is the highest value across all 33 years on record.

That represents a change of up 10.0% on the previous year and up 108.5% over ten years.

Over the whole period, wood-based panels — export quantity in Lithuania peaked at 346,216 m3 in 2024 and was at its lowest, 40,934 m3, in 1992.

That places Lithuania 39th out of 234 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the top quarter.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 33 years of available data.

The database contains data on the production and trade in roundwood and in prim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world.The main types of primary forest products included in this database are ro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further and defined in the Joint Forest Sector Questionnaire (JFSQ) (https://www.fao.org/statistics/data-collection/forestry/en). The database contains details of the following topics: - roundwood removals (production) by coniferous and non-coniferous wood and assortments, - production and trade in industrial ro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, wood charcoal, pulp, paper and paperboard, and other products.
